
Callum McDonald enhanced the fihrist-mss repository by developing and integrating facsimile link features that map manuscript identifiers to digital facsimile URLs, improving discoverability and direct access for researchers. He applied data curation and metadata management skills using Python to deliver additive, non-destructive updates, ensuring data integrity and compatibility with existing schemas. Each feature was implemented through focused, traceable commits, with thorough documentation to support future integrations. Callum’s work maintained repository hygiene and facilitated cross-resource linkage, enabling faster resource discovery and supporting archival research workflows. Over four months, he consistently delivered targeted enhancements without introducing bugs, demonstrating technical depth and precision.

October 2025 monthly summary for fihrist-mss: Delivered a Facsimile Link for Manuscript MS. Fraser 229 by adding a facsimile URL to the manuscript metadata, enabling direct access to the digital facsimile. No major bugs reported this month. The enhancement improves research accessibility, reduces time to locate primary sources, and strengthens archival discovery and citation workflows.
October 2025 monthly summary for fihrist-mss: Delivered a Facsimile Link for Manuscript MS. Fraser 229 by adding a facsimile URL to the manuscript metadata, enabling direct access to the digital facsimile. No major bugs reported this month. The enhancement improves research accessibility, reduces time to locate primary sources, and strengthens archival discovery and citation workflows.
September 2025 (2025-09) monthly summary for fihrist-mss: Delivered the addition of facsimile links for four manuscripts with non-destructive changes and robust traceability. Implemented data updates in a single feature commit, validated data integrity, and updated project documentation to support future facsimile integrations. This enhances data completeness and discoverability for manuscript resources, enabling researchers to quickly locate digitized facsimiles.
September 2025 (2025-09) monthly summary for fihrist-mss: Delivered the addition of facsimile links for four manuscripts with non-destructive changes and robust traceability. Implemented data updates in a single feature commit, validated data integrity, and updated project documentation to support future facsimile integrations. This enhances data completeness and discoverability for manuscript resources, enabling researchers to quickly locate digitized facsimiles.
August 2025 monthly summary focused on delivering targeted enhancements to the fihrist-mss repository, with an emphasis on improving discoverability and linking of digital manuscript resources.
August 2025 monthly summary focused on delivering targeted enhancements to the fihrist-mss repository, with an emphasis on improving discoverability and linking of digital manuscript resources.
April 2025 for fihrist-mss: Delivered Bahari Manuscript Facsimile Links feature to map manuscript identifiers to facsimile URLs, enhancing discoverability and access to related resources. The work focused on a single commit to extend data entries for Bahari project items, with no major bugs reported. Impact includes improved data linking, faster resource discovery, and a clearer data model to support future integrations. Technologies demonstrated include data mapping, version-controlled changes, and repository alignment within the fihrist-mss project.
April 2025 for fihrist-mss: Delivered Bahari Manuscript Facsimile Links feature to map manuscript identifiers to facsimile URLs, enhancing discoverability and access to related resources. The work focused on a single commit to extend data entries for Bahari project items, with no major bugs reported. Impact includes improved data linking, faster resource discovery, and a clearer data model to support future integrations. Technologies demonstrated include data mapping, version-controlled changes, and repository alignment within the fihrist-mss project.
Overview of all repositories you've contributed to across your timeline